Nestled along a quiet country lane in the highly desirable hamlet of Maxstoke, School Farm Barn offers five bedrooms, five luxury bathrooms and superb flexible living accommodation. Set in half an acre behind electric security gates with full CCTV, the property also features a garage, double car port and a tranquil natural swimming pool. Completed in 2022 and already showcased in leading design publications, this exceptional home combines rural tranquillity with architectural sophistication and contemporary elegance, while benefiting from eco-friendly features including underfloor heating throughout, solar panels and a solar battery storage system — all contributing to an efficient, sustainable and truly remarkable living environment.

Property Information
Accessed via electric security gates, Impressive 5-metre sliding barn doors now a dramatic entrance. Beyond these, the interior unfolds into a composition of architectural steelwork, Crittall glazing, and advanced eco-conscious technologies, leads directly into the social heart of the home - a bright, flexible, open-plan living space soaring up to nine metres. To the left sits a beautifully crafted bespoke kitchen with seamlessly integrated appliances. Part of the Corian countertop extends to form an informal breakfast bar, while floor-to-ceiling glazed sliding doors open onto the south-facing terrace. Adjacent is a generous pantry offering additional fridge/freezer space, a wine fridge, ample cabinetry and extensive shelving.
Oak flooring grounds the dining area, which is wrapped in dual-aspect glazing. On one side, a tall, slender window rises dramatically, accentuating the remarkable ceiling height. The same timber boards continue into the living area at the far end, where a contemporary Stovax log burner creates a focal point. Here, windows of varying shapes and sizes add an architectural touch while inviting in abundant natural light.

The remainder of the ground floor is thoughtfully arranged. A boot room-separated from the corridor by a glass door-offers garden access, full-height cabinetry and storage. There is also a large utility room with space for white goods, a stylish WC, and a peaceful bedroom with a spacious en suite shower room.


Ground Floor Master Suite
The principal suite also begins on the ground floor. It comprises a dressing room lined with built-in wardrobes and a sublime en suite bathroom featuring a freestanding V&A bathtub. From the dressing room, a staircase rises to the sleeping area, a generous mezzanine beneath a gently sloping roof, with a balustrade overlooking the space below.

From the landing extends a private office and the remaining three bedrooms. One bedroom has a walk-in wardrobe and its own bathroom; the other two have pristine en suite shower rooms. One benefits from access to a large loft, perfect for long-term storage. Elevated, these first floor rooms take in far-reaching views across the surrounding fields.


First Floor
Stairs ascend from the living room to the first floor. A striking 10 metre landing ends in a cosy window-seat nook - an ideal reading spot.


Outside
A newly constructed oak-clad carport, engineered with a sleek steel frame, echoes the character of the original barn while offering practical elegance. This multifunctional structure includes a secure shed, garden utility storage and a well-appointed workshop, all fitted with indoor/outdoor lighting and e-charging-ready power points for effortless modern living.

At the heart of the grounds lies a truly remarkable natural swimming pond—an exquisite centrepiece positioned on the south side of the garden. Designed to harmonise with the landscape, it marries the serene beauty of aquatic planting with the usability of a chemical-free swimming environment. Gently contoured banks frame the water with privacy and create a captivating natural vista.

The gardens have been landscaped to showcase standard, where every view delivers richness and depth. Mature trees, structured shrubs, a lush laurel boundary, perennial planting and raised cedar vegetable beds filled with organic soil combine to form an outdoor space that is both refined and deeply personal—considered with the same level of detail as the home’s interior.
